How To Remove Small Tattoo At Home - While this method can reduce the visibility of your tattoo, it will likely leave your skin discolored and thickened. It can take multiple sessions to have a tattoo. Another way you can completely remove a tattoo is via surgery — this method tends to work best for smaller tattoos. There are many available tattoo removal methods, but providers who specialize in professional tattoo removal generally agree that laser tattoo removal, like the yag laser, is the safest, most reliable method. Laser tattoo removal is the safest and most effective means of eliminating an unwanted tattoo. One option you can use to remove a tattoo at home is salabrasion, which involves the scrubbing of the tattoo with an abrasive pad soaked in saline. The best tattoo removal options include laser therapy, surgical excision, and dermabrasion. Another way you can completely remove a tattoo is via surgery — this method tends to work best for smaller tattoos. Laser tattoo removal is the safest and most effective means of eliminating an unwanted tattoo. Other options for removing tattoos at home include applying lemon juice, honey or a mixture of aloe vera, paederia tomentosa, and vitamin e.
